Comment on ''Microscopic optical-potential analysis of charge-symmetry violation in π/sup +- / elastic scattering from 3H and 3He''

Description
A recent calculation by Kim, Kim, and Landau attributes the charge-symmetry violation seen by Nefkens et al. in elastic scattering of π/sup +- / from 3H and 3He to direct Coulomb effects. This calculation explains only the most obvious part of the charge-symmetry breaking. We believe that their calculations do not support their conclusion concerning the effect seen in the experimental data
